Description
Job Summary
The Lead Referral Coordinator is responsible for supervising and guiding a team of Referral Coordinators while maintaining accountability for department performance, workflow efficiency, and adherence to policies. This position plays a critical role in building relationships with new patients and referring physicians’ offices to coordinate care plans, provide education, and ensure a high-quality patient experience at Barrow Brain and Spine (BBS).
The Lead Patient Navigator will oversee daily operations, monitor performance, and ensure all staff provide accurate insurance verification, timely processing of referrals, and compassionate patient-centered service.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
Leadership & Team Oversight
- Supervise, coach, and mentor Referral Coordinator team members.
- Monitor individual and team performance; provide feedback and implement improvement plans when necessary.
- Ensure accountability for timely, accurate, and professional handling of patient referrals and communications.
- Act as the primary point of contact for escalated patient or referring provider concerns.
- Collaborate with management and providers to align departmental goals with organizational objectives.
- Train new team members and provide ongoing education on workflows, compliance, and best practices.
Patient Navigation & Referral Management
- Oversee processing of incoming faxes, emails, mail, voicemails, and electronic submissions related to new patient referrals.
- Ensure complete and accurate records are received; request missing information as needed.
- Assign providers appropriately based on referral documentation and patient needs.
- Coordinate with providers and clinical staff to ensure imaging, labs, and medical records are available prior to appointments.
- Provide education and support to patients and families regarding the new patient process, and available resources.
- Maintain confidentiality and compliance with HIPAA at all times.
Insurance Verification & Compliance
- Oversee and perform insurance verification and pre-certification for new patients.
- Ensure all team members follow established protocols for verifying benefits and eligibility.
- Maintain accountability for accurate documentation and compliance with BBS policies and regulatory requirements.
Administrative & Operational Support
- Ensure accurate recordkeeping, scanning, and uploading of images and records into appropriate systems (Athena, Ambra, etc.).
- Represent BBS during interactions by providing professional communications.
- Troubleshoot issues with office processes and equipment coordinating solutions as needed.
